Global Railway Engineering to Pilot GenFlat Collapsible Shipping Containers
Businesswire· 2026-03-10 15:00
Core Insights - GenFlat Holdings, Inc. has entered into trial agreements with Global Railway Engineering and Arkas Line to evaluate its collapsible shipping container technology, aimed at improving logistics efficiency and reducing costs [1][2] Group 1: GenFlat Holdings, Inc. - GenFlat is a provider of innovative collapsible shipping containers designed to enhance global logistics efficiency [1] - The company’s collapsible containers can save up to 75% on freight costs, terminal handling fees, and carbon emissions by allowing four empty containers to collapse into the space of one conventional container [1] - GenFlat operates as a container sales and leasing company, primarily supplying its patented marine containers to shipping line customers [1] Group 2: Global Railway Engineering - Global Railway Engineering is a South Africa-based company that provides rail logistics solutions and focuses on innovative, cost-effective, and sustainable rail solutions [1] - The trial with GenFlat will evaluate the collapsible container technology in real-world rail and intermodal operations, aiming to reduce repositioning costs and enhance sustainability [1] Group 3: Arkas Line - Arkas Line is a leading marine transportation and logistics company based in Turkey, which will also evaluate GenFlat's collapsible shipping container solution during a six-month trial starting in April 2026 [2]
Arkas Line to Utilize GenFlat Collapsible Shipping Containers
Businesswire· 2026-02-10 15:00
Group 1: GenFlat Holdings, Inc. - GenFlat Holdings, Inc. has entered a trial agreement with Arkas Line to evaluate its collapsible shipping container technology over a six-month period starting in April 2026 [1] - The GenFlat containers can collapse in 80 seconds and expand in 20 seconds, allowing for significant space savings when stacked [1] - When stacked 4-to-1, GenFlat containers can save customers up to 75% on freight costs, terminal handling fees, carbon emissions, and space required at ports and distribution centers [1] Group 2: Arkas Line - Arkas Line is a leading marine transportation and logistics company based in Turkey, operating across 4 continents and 66 terminals [1] - The company ranks 32nd among the top 100 ship operators based on operated capacity and deploys a fleet of 38 vessels [1] - Arkas Line is committed to sustainability through its "Blue for Green" initiative, focusing on efficient energy use and carbon footprint reduction [1] Group 3: Financial Information - GenFlat announced the closing of a public offering of 2,333,333 shares at a price of $3.00 per share, resulting in approximately $7 million in gross proceeds [2] - The net proceeds from the offering are intended for working capital and general corporate purposes [2]
